this amazing anchor was part of a Victorian lady’s chatelaine and is a needle case. It opens up and something, if not needles, was stored in it. The anchor also contains a cross and a heart symbolizing faith, love and charity. I converted it to a necklace by adding some more links to the chain that it was on originally. the chain closes with the original hook that attaches to a ring on the top of the key. the necklace measures 21 1/2 inches when worn. There are silver marks on the hook and on the key itself. The key is 4 inches long and it weighs 20.76g. English.
